Expect moving costs from Bremerton to Knoxville to vary based on the size of your household. Small moves generally range from $1,774 to $1,880, medium moves from $2,040 to $2,162, and large moves from $2,306 to $2,444. Prices fluctuate due to distance, volume of belongings, packing needs, and seasonal demand. Choosing additional services like storage or expedited delivery can also impact the final cost.

Moving costs for this interstate route range from about $1,774 to $2,444 depending on the size of your move and additional services. Small moves are on the lower end, while large moves with extra packing or storage will cost more.
Standard delivery usually takes around 4 days, with expedited options available that can reduce delivery to 3 days. Actual timing depends on the moving company’s schedule and route logistics.
The most affordable option is typically a self-service move where you pack and load your belongings, and the company handles transportation. Full-service moves with packing and storage will cost more.
Booking several weeks in advance can secure better pricing and availability. Avoid peak moving seasons like summer weekends to reduce costs.
Yes, reputable moving companies operating on this route must be licensed interstate movers, complying with federal regulations to ensure safe and legal transport.
